"We got married in the back garden of a family home with picnic blankets and pillows sewed by my grandmother, mother, and a gang of their friends. We carried carpets and couches out of the house to set up on the lawn, and we provided wine and beer but invited guests to bring any other drinks they liked. We also have a lot of musician friends, and we had an open mic for reception entertainment, which was a hit.
